GitHub上传项目时如何写备注

在GitHub上进行项目管理时,撰写良好的备注(Commit Message)显得尤为重要。本文将为你详细讲解GitHub上传项目怎么写备注,帮助你在版本控制过程中更高效地管理和协作。

备注的重要性

写备注不仅仅是为了记录代码的修改,还是团队合作的一个重要环节。合理的备注可以帮助你和团队成员更快地理解代码的变更原因,避免重复劳动,提高项目的可维护性。

备注的作用:

  • 记录历史:帮助你追踪项目的演变过程,了解每一次提交的具体内容。
  • 便于回滚:如果某次提交导致了问题,可以快速找到并回滚到先前的版本。
  • 增强协作:团队成员之间能通过备注了解彼此的工作,减少沟通成本。

如何撰写有效的备注

撰写有效的备注并不是一件复杂的事情,但需要注意以下几点:

1. 使用简洁明了的语言

  • 备注应该简洁,避免使用复杂的术语。
  • 使用简单明了的动词,如“添加”、“修复”、“更新”等。

2. 提及关键内容

  • 备注中要包含关键内容,说明这次提交做了什么。
  • 尽量提供背景信息,帮助阅读的人理解修改的目的。

3. 避免无意义的备注

  • 避免使用“修复了bug”这样的模糊描述,最好具体说明是什么bug。
  • 尽量避免像“第一次提交”这样没有实际意义的备注。

4. 规范化格式

  • 可以使用规范的格式,比如:

    <类型>(<范围>): <主题>

    • 类型可以是:feat(新功能)、fix(修复bug)、docs(文档更新)等。
    • 主题简洁明了,传达最重要的信息。

GitHub备注最佳实践

在GitHub上撰写备注时,遵循一些最佳实践可以显著提高备注的质量:

1. 每次提交一个主题

  • 尽量避免在一个提交中混合多个主题,保持每个提交的单一性。
  • 这样不仅便于审查,还能更容易回滚特定的变更。

2. 使用句子格式

  • 写备注时可以用完整的句子,清晰表述所做的改动。例如:“修复了用户登录时出现的空指针异常。”
  • 这样做使得备注更具可读性。

3. 提及相关issue

  • 如果你的提交与某个issue相关,记得在备注中提到issue编号,如“修复了#42的问题。”
  • 这样能更好地连接代码变更与问题描述,提升协作效率。

4. 持续优化

  • 随着项目的发展,持续对你的备注进行优化。
  • 收集团队成员的反馈,逐步改进备注的撰写方式。

FAQ

Q1: GitHub提交备注的最佳长度是多少?

A1: 最佳的备注长度通常在50-72个字符之间。主题应简洁,保持清晰易懂。

Q2: 如何在GitHub上修改已经提交的备注?

A2: 使用git commit --amend命令可以修改最近一次提交的备注。如果需要修改更早的提交,则需要使用git rebase。请谨慎操作,以避免影响到他人的工作。

Q3: 提交备注是否需要用英文?

A3: 如果你的团队使用的是国际化的开发环境,推荐使用英文。但如果团队主要使用中文交流,使用中文也是可以接受的。关键在于团队的统一标准。

Q4: 有没有参考模板可以用作GitHub备注?

A4: 是的,可以参考一些流行的开源项目,或者使用规范的格式。通常推荐的格式是<类型>(<范围>): <主题>,如fix(ui): 修复按钮样式

总结

撰写有效的GitHub提交备注对项目的管理至关重要。通过遵循以上原则和最佳实践,可以让你的备注更加清晰、易懂,提高团队协作的效率。希望本文能帮助你在GitHub上更好地上传项目,写出优质的备注。

正文完